a fixed antenna that is used to boost a radio signal is called the:
repeater
transfer radio
receiver
base station ​

Answer:

A) repeater

Explanation:

A radio repeater is both a radio receiver and a radio transmitter. A repeater can receive a signal and retransmit it, so two-way radio signals can cover longer distances.
